About the Job:


The primary responsibility of this position is to safely manage warehouse inventory through the receiving and shipping process and to move product with the use of large capacity (5k - 52k lbs.) forklifts and driven overhead gantry cranes, once training is complete.

Labor conducted by this role is physical in nature, performed in confined spaces, with higher-than-normal temperatures.


In This Role, You Will:


  • Open warehouse and prepare for workday; lights, doors, etc.
  • Work on warehouse floor, in servicing yard and inside of containers (confined spaces) to perform the following functions:
  • Remove wood blocking/bracing supporting product
  • Conduct banding and strapping functions
  • Assist with warehouse cleanup after material movement
  • Operate driven gantry cranes and large capacity forklifts (15k 52k lbs.) to safely move product.
  • Follow company guidelines and procedures for proper warning signals when operating cranes and forklifts.
  • Ensure equipment is not overloaded.
  • Follow company guidelines and procedures for the safe loading and unloading of material.
  • Lift and move around the warehouse materials and containers up to and greater than 50 lbs., following safe lifting protocols.
  • Pull work orders.
  • Receive and ship product through inbound/outbound scanning process using a handheld scanner.
  • Inspect material and make notations of any exceptions and or damages for all inbound and outbound shipments.
  • Organize material and inventory within the warehouse.
  • Work inside of containers (confined spaces) to perform duties around wood removal, cleanup, banding and strapping
  • Package steel coils and prepare them for shipment.
  • Remove and secure bulkheads against steel coils in railcars.
  • Remove debris and clean out railcars prior to loading.
  • Communicate any incidents, accidents, damages, claims to management immediately.
  • Use company guidelines and instructions to properly signal information and instructions to crane operator(s).
  • Use company guidelines, instructions, policies, procedures, and follow OSHA regulations in the performance of all job functions.
  • Perform regular and routine inspection of equipment and monitor fluid levels to ensure optimum performance of equipment and safety.
  • Ensure inventory and material is stored safely and blocked properly.
  • Ensure work environment and areas are clean.
  • Complete daily paperwork and record data.
  • Participate in meetings, and on committees as instructed or needed.
  • Participate in cross training, development programs and obtain any certifications as needed or requested by management.
  • Ensure proper personal protective equipment is in good repair and worn in accordance with OSHA regulations and Company policy.
